In this paper, a small case study is presented to illustrate our conceptual understanding of a task-based requirements process. We argue that sub-models as known in model-based design (e.g. taskmodels, dialog models) support the reflection about an existing work situation at a conceptual level and allow a formal specification of requirements. However, it is also shown that the integration of complementary analysis approaches facilitates a richer consideration of social as well as technical aspects. An intertwined creation of models differing in their focus and in the degree of abstraction and formality supports a more effective requirements elicitation and elaboration. In addition, the paper discusses some crucial issues in task- and model-based design such as the 'myth' of generalised taskmodels, the different roles of task and dialog models, or the influence of intentions on models of current situations. We hope to contribute to a further clarification of the problem space.

this paper discusses and illustrates work in progress on the MEMO workbench for early model-based usability evaluation of interfacedesigns. Characteristic features of the workbench include (a) the prediction of errors via rules that refer to user attributes;and (b) the automatic generation of methods for performing specific tasks and for recovering from errors.

Mixed Interactive Systems (MIS) is a generic term encompassing mixed and augmented reality, augmented virtuality, and tangible interfaces systems. the work we present in this paper deals withthe design of such systems. Several models have been proposed to describe mixed interactive systems. However, these models neither integrate MIS in the global user activity, nor take into account the dynamics of mixed interactive situations. taskmodels offer an interesting approach to cover these aspects. the purpose of our work is to contribute to the design of MIS by articulating mixed interaction models and tasks models. this paper presents complementarities and common points between these models, which will be used as the basis for the rules to articulate the task and interaction models.

task modelling has been entering the development process of web applications. However, modelling web processes from a usage-centred perspective is still challenging due to the strong distinctions of traditional interactive systems and state-of-the-art web applications. this paper proposes the WebtaskModel approach, by which task model concepts are adapted for the purpose of modelling interactive web applications. the main difference to existing taskmodels is the introduction and build-time usage of a generic task lifecycle. Hereby the descriptions of exceptions and error cases of task performance (caused by, e.g., the stateless protocol or Browser interactions) are on the one hand appended to the task while, on the other hand, being clearly separated.

Since early ergonomics, notations have been created focusing on the activities, jobs and task descriptions. However, the development of a wide variety of devices led to the generation of different interfaces from the same description of the tasks. the generation of complete current interfaces needs different types of information, some of which are not represented in usual taskmodels. the goal of this paper is to present information that seems to be lacking in the taskmodels.

the development of userinterfaces is influenced by various challenges in recent years. these are foremost caused by increasing complexity of the underlying applications and the use of these applications on different devices, by different user types and in changing environments. Model-based userinterface development approaches have been shown to be suitable to face these challenges. However, creating, transforming and linking the various included models are complex tasks. Employing patterns can avoid these disadvantages and provide an advanced concept of reuse. In this paper a general framework is introduced that describes how model-based approaches can be extended with patterns. the implementation of the framework is exemplarily shown in order to derive a concrete pattern-driven model-based approach for userinterface development. A case study is used to illustrate the derived approach.

this paper describes a model-based development process for context-aware userinterfaces. the development process consists of the specification and updates of several models followed by the generation and evaluation of a prototype. A generic runtime architecture will be presented supporting distinct prototyping renderers at different abstraction levels in order to support prototyped development during the whole design cycle of the context-aware userinterface. To clarify the functioning of the architecture, a case study will be presented, demonstrating the possibilities of this prototype-driven development approach.

Many model-based approaches for userinterfacedesign start from a task model, for which the ConcurtaskTrees notation is frequently used. Despite this popularity and the importance that has been given to a close relation with UML, no relation has been established with UML state machines, which have been shown to be useful for the description of the behavior of userinterfaces. this paper proposes a semantic mapping of tasks and all temporal relations of the ConcurtaskTrees to UML state machines which forms the basis for a compact dialog modeling notation using UML state machines. the proposed approach uses a UML profile to reduce the visual complexity of the state machine.
